Subject: [PATCH 5/8] media: adv748x: add an ASoC DAI definition to the driver
Date: Mon, 13 Jan 2020 15:15:38 +0100 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20200113141538.GF3606@pflmari>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<cover.1578924232.git.alexander.riesen@cetitec.com>
The definition is used to publish hardware constraints and can be used
to implement in-demand device configuration.

+static struct snd_soc_dai_driver adv748x_dai = {
+ .name = "adv748x-i2s",
+ .capture = {
+ .stream_name = "Capture",
+ .channels_min = 8,
+ .channels_max = 8,
+ .rates = SNDRV_PCM_RATE_48000,
+ .formats = SNDRV_PCM_FMTBIT_S24_LE | SNDRV_PCM_FMTBIT_U24_LE,
+ },
+};
+
+static int adv748x_of_xlate_dai_name(struct snd_soc_component *component,
+ struct of_phandle_args *args,
+ const char **dai_name)
+{
+ if (dai_name)
+ *dai_name = adv748x_dai.name;
+ return 0;
+}
+
+static const struct snd_soc_component_driver adv748x_codec = {
+ .of_xlate_dai_name = adv748x_of_xlate_dai_name,
+};
+
static int adv748x_probe(struct i2c_client *client)
{
struct adv748x_state *state;
@@ -782,8 +807,16 @@ static int adv748x_probe(struct i2c_client *client)
goto err_cleanup_txa;
}
+ ret = devm_snd_soc_register_component(state->dev, &adv748x_codec,
+ &adv748x_dai, 1);
+ if (ret < 0) {
+ adv_err(state, "Failed to register the codec");
+ goto err_cleanup_txb;
+ }
